KUCHING: The spectacular Sejiwa Senada programme held at 10 different locations across Sarawak since Jan 8 is hailed a huge success after attracting more than 1.5 million visitors.

Tourism Minister Datuk Amar Abang Johari Tun Openg said more than 50,000 people were estimated at the grand finale of the programme held at Metrocity Matang yesterday.

The programmes have been held in Miri, Sibu, Sarikei, Saratok, Kapit, Mukah, Limbang, Sri Aman and Samarahan.

He expressed appreciation and gratitude to all those involved in organising the programmes especially the civil service and enforcement and uniformed bodies for the smooth implementation of the programme.

“The civil service led by State Secretary Datuk Amar Tan Sri Morshidi Ghani does an outstanding job especially in the implementation of government policies.

“I am sure with the presence of good government machinery, we can reach out to the people more and transform Sarawak into a model state in Malaysia,” he said.

Abang Johari said Kuching which had been declared a Unity City and the uniqueness of Sarawakians made this possible.

“It is our culture that allows the people in this diverse community to live in harmony and peace under one roof. This spirit of unity must continue to be upheld and preserved,” he added.

The programme also saw the presentation of letters of appointment to headmen in Kuching Division, donations as part of corporate social responsibility to charitable bodies and organisations and the presentation of Bumiputera communal reserve land titles under Section 6 of the State Land Code to landowners in Kuching Division.
